Job description

The “Purchasing Buyer” is responsible for managing procurement of direct and indirect materials and services to fulfill the manufacturing operations requirements. The position is required to be a team player in highly demanding Supply Chain Org in a medical device and/or molecular in-vitro diagnostic company, responsible for leading and managing all aspects of Purchasing – Raw Materials planning, purchase order processing, following up with suppliers, receiving of materials as per PO and ensuring on-time payment to suppliers.


This position is part of the Global Supply Chain Management and will be 100% on-site role reporting into Supply Chain Organization/Purchasing Organization.


Key Responsibilities:


  • Work with Procurement various activities like placing PR-PO, following up for materials, supplier interaction and coordination.
  • Drive Year on year cost savings opportunities.
  • Responsible for supplier onboarding and registration, supplier interaction, coordination, negotiations.
  • Determines appropriate amount of inventory to support production and manage risk.
  • Need to have close monitoring on production material availability and ensure smooth production supply chain prospective.
  • Monitors supplier performance holds supplier accountable for performance levels.
  • Demonstrates effective problem-solving skills by working independently and engaging appropriate cross functional teams to address vendor/part issues.

Essential Requirements:


  • Bachelor of Engineering with minimum 6 months of experience working in Purchasing Function of a manufacturing Plant.
  • Procure to Pay process knowledge (PR, PO, Payment Terms)
  • Global and local stake holder management
  • Hands on knowledge on SAP, iBuy, Ariba systems
  • Experience working in Global MNC culture.
  • Excellent communication skills, both written and oral
